Ghanaian DJ and promoter, Duke known popularly as DJ Naycha has disclosed that he got arrested twice because he lacked proper documentation to stay in Italy.

Speaking on SVTV Africa with DJ Nyaami, DJ Naycha revealed that despite being an illegal immigrant, h worked as a full-time DJ and promoter. He shared a story on how he was arrested and detained for two weeks.

According to the one-time hipline artiste, he migrated from France to Italy for a better life. Naycha got a job soon after as a DJ in a club without a work permit.

“While working at a club, the police barged in and started checking documents. So this of us who didn’t have any were arrested. I was the only Ghanaian among seven Nigerians. The reason that came was that they heard that people sold drugs in the club.”

DJ Naycha added that he was in prison for two weeks and later related after court proceedings.

“After I came back, I got a job as a carpenter as a side hustle. One day I visited a lakeside and spoke to the bar owner for a show. So I gave someone money to pay for CIA (tax), but he didn’t.

During the packed show, there was a conflict, and when the police came, I got arrested because I didn’t have papers,” he told DJ Nyaami.
